Mandatory access control is widespread in government and navy corporations. With required access control (MAC), the operating system enforces access permissions and limitations, which are designed by a system administrator and based on hierarchical stability levels.
Handbook stress. With MAC, system directors should assign characteristics to all methods and people manually. System directors will also be the only types who can modify access control configurations, in order that they’re tasked with manually satisfying all access requests.
